Yummy Yaletown!

Yaletown is enticing diners into the area by offering a deal similar to Dine-Out-Vancouver: It's "A Taste of Yaletown!"

More than twenty restaurants are serving up three-course set menu meals for either $25, $35 or $45 (depending on the restaurant). What a great opportunity to go out and try some new restaurants! The event runs from October 15th to 31st, 2009.

Happy Portobello Holidays!

The Portobello West Fashion and Art Market has organized a couple of special weekend-long holiday markets!

The market, which usually takes place on the last Sunday of the month at the Rocky Mountaineer Train Station in Vancouver, will be holding additional holiday markets on the last Saturday AND Sunday of November and December, from noon to 6pm.

One of a Kind

If you're like me, you love having clothes and jewelry that aren't just like every other girl's. You search out original items to make you stand out. People are always asking me where my jewelry is from, and usually my answer is "Portobello West."

But that could change after next weekend's One of a Kind Show and Sale (Thursday October 8th to Sunday October 10th at the Vancouver Convention Centre). Over 200 artists from across North America will be exhibiting their wares. And you have the chance to buy some of them! Hooray!

This show and sale is perfectly timed to get you started on your Christmas shopping early.
